I've witnessed two of those folks get what they had coming to them. Those people just can't resist doing something really stupid, and the next thing they know, they are upside down 10 feet in the air. The main clue is, if that bull has his tail held at a 45 degree angle, you better get the hell out of there cause he's mad.
Wife and I were cruising thru the Badlands NP a couple years ago, and a small group/herd of bison were crossing the road, so we were waiting for them to move on. One single bison came up from behind the truck and started rubbing his shoulder on the brake light of my truck, shook the truck like being on cobblestones. Didn't really know what to do other than hope it didn't enjoy it too much and get aggressive. No damage but I did get a free sample of bison hide after it wandered off.
